Output 64fcbcfad789d391ee5e65f40ac30504a7d675c28a25f457748df747a74d1a18:0

value
303609223
script pubkey
OP_0 OP_PUSHBYTES_20 b370862e459ffd1b2147efadc5b66bb9a4248e96
address
bc1qkdcgvtj9nl73kg28a7kutdnthxjzfr5k0tl60g
transaction
64fcbcfad789d391ee5e65f40ac30504a7d675c28a25f457748df747a74d1a18
spent
true